<p>Set against a backdrop of early 60’s London,TELSTAR is the story of the world’s first independent record producer, Joe Meek. A maverick genius who enjoyed phenomenal early success with Telstar &#8211; the biggest selling record of its time &#8211; before bad luck, depression, heartbreak and paranoia forced him into murder and suicide.</p>
